Output 8a12dbbd991a76f441fc8a0ea5bc4e21133cc2db7cd9b7edf106ee630dd8a748:0

value
23688101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e52ef46ff4af5b274e0ea14fff2f7cb5b7bbff OP_EQUAL
address
3MNZkjJxvWiqNYz38e1vNdTi2EwNJSVjHW
transaction
8a12dbbd991a76f441fc8a0ea5bc4e21133cc2db7cd9b7edf106ee630dd8a748
confirmations
469543
spent
true